And God spake unto Israel in the visions of the night, and said, Jacob, Jacob. And he said, Here am I.

General references

Bible References

In the visions

Genesis 15:1
After these events, the word of the Lord came to Abram in a vision:

Do not be afraid, Abram.
I am your shield;
your reward will be very great.
Genesis 22:11
But the Angel of the Lord called to him from heaven and said, “Abraham, Abraham!”

He replied, “Here I am.”
